Search

Search Constraints

Reset You searched for: Document: film country of production Italy Remove constraint Document: film country of production: Italy Document: film country of production Taiwan, Province of China Remove constraint Document: film country of production: Taiwan, Province of China

Search Results

2. Displaced, disaffected and desperate to connect

3. Le grand excès spices love poems to food

4. PULPman profiles: Name: Edward Yang: occupation: director